The Original "Happy Gilmore"
Before we talk about the sequel, let's revisit the original "Happy Gilmore," which hit theaters on February 16, 1996. Starring the hilarious Adam Sandler in the titular role, this sports comedy was a massive hit, grossing over $41 million at the box office. The film follows Happy, a hockey player who turns to golf to save his grandma's house. With its unique blend of humor and heart, it's no surprise that fans have been clamoring for a sequel for years.
